What To Do Immediately

  • Remove or elevate valuable items and furniture where possible
  • Note the approximate time the water damage started, for your insurance claim
  • Check with neighbors or a property manager if the source may affect shared plumbing
  • Shut off the water source if it is safe to do so
  • Move rugs and loose textiles off wet flooring to prevent further saturation

What Not To Do

  • Do not turn on ceiling fixtures if the ceiling is wet
  • Do not use electrical appliances in or near standing water
  • Do not walk through standing water if you suspect it may be electrically charged
  • Do not assume carpet padding can be saved once it has been soaked for more than a few hours

What's the difference between water damage restoration and mold remediation in Blue Creek?

Water damage restoration focuses on extracting water, drying structures, and repairing affected materials. Mold remediation is a separate, specialized process for removing existing mold growth. Addressing water damage quickly is the best way to avoid needing mold remediation later.

How long does water damage restoration typically take in Blue Creek?

Timelines depend on the extent of the damage. A contained leak with prompt extraction might dry out in 3–5 days, while larger floods affecting multiple rooms or floors can take one to two weeks, especially if structural materials like drywall or subflooring need to be replaced.

Does homeowners insurance cover water damage in West Virginia?

Coverage depends on your specific policy and the cause of the damage. Sudden and accidental events like a burst pipe are often covered, while damage from long-term neglect typically is not. A restoration professional can help document the damage to support your claim, but you should always confirm coverage details with your insurance provider.
